    Join Our Next Livestream: Inside Katie Drummond’s Viral Interview With Bryan Johnson

    By Emma ReynoldsJuly 25, 2025No Comments2 Mins Read
    Share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Reddit Telegram Email
    Join Our Next Livestream: Inside Katie Drummond’s Viral Interview With Bryan Johnson
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    What does it mean to be healthy in 2025? Bryan Johnson, an entrepreneur and venture capitalist who’s well known for his extreme attempts to slow the aging process, thinks he knows the answer. Does Johnson really have the healthiest body on Earth, as he claims? Will he achieve immortality through AI? Recently, WIRED global editorial director Katie Drummond visited Johnson’s home in California to sit down with him for WIRED’s special Beyond Wellness edition.

    This wide-ranging interview is a must-read as well as must-watch. Johnson shared his daily protocol—and much more—during the pair’s 90-minute conversation. As soon as I finished reading the piece, I had so many questions about what Johnson was like to meet in-person, and what Drummond thought about the whole experience. And hearing from our readers, many of you wanted to know more as well!

    That’s why we’re excited to announce that our next subscriber-only livestream will be focused on answering your questions about the future of health and wellness. Join WIRED on Thursday, July 31, at 1:30 pm ET / 10:30 am PT to hear directly from Drummond about her conversation. She’ll be joined by WIRED biotech writer Emily Mullin, who’s been closely following computer-brain interface companies like Neuralink. The event will be moderated by me, Reece Rogers.
